EL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2021 in Review

1,149 of the 5,745 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Estee Lauder (EL) for Q2 2021, worth a combined $65.4B — up 9.8% from $59.6B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 114 funds opened new EL positions and 82 closed out — a net gain of 32 holders — while 486 added to existing stakes and 358 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$575M. The largest seller was Magellan Asset Management, cutting an estimated $1.11B.
